Full Time Position
Montreal, Canada
Hivestack by Perion is the fastest-growing global Digital Out of Home (DOOH) ad tech platform. After establishing a global presence and an international team as a startup, we are ready to do even more following our recent acquisition by Perion. We nurture the start-up mentality with a "bohemian twist" and we're excited to welcome talented ambitious people who will embrace the âHivestackersâ lifestyle.
Job description:
Reporting to the VP Engineering, we are looking for a talented data engineer to lead our Data engineering discipline. This is a senior/staff level position where the ideal candidate will draw on their previous experience, theoretical and practical technical skills, and soft skills to help Hivestack modernize multiple areas of its data pipeline.
Role and Responsibilities of a Data Discipline Lead:
- Creating and maintaining the long term data architecture roadmap
- Promoting technical best practices throughout the organization
- Overseeing technological choices and implementation of data systems
What you are looking for:
- You enjoy being a high-level architect sometimes, and a low-level coder sometimes
- You are passionate about all things data: Big data, small data, moving and transforming it, its quality, its accessibility, and delivering value from it to internal and external clients
- You want ownership to solve for and lead a team to deliver modern and efficient data pipeline components
- Youâre interested in the scale of advertising technology engineering challenges
- You are passionate about a culture of learning and teaching. You love challenging yourself to constantly improve, and sharing your knowledge to empower others
- You like to take risks when looking for novel solutions to complex problems. If faced with roadblocks, you continue to reach higher to make greatness happen
- You care about solving big, systemic problems. You look beyond the surface to understand root causes so that you can build long-term solutions
What weâll bring to the table:
- An opportunity to grow with a dynamic company with personal and professional growth
- Small collaborative teams where you can impact both product and culture
- Work for a growing company located in the thriving tech hub of Montreal
- A great benefit package and a team that focuses on your well-being
What is our technology stack?
- Databases: MySQL, PostgreSQL (PostGIS), Redis, DynamoDB, Redshift, Clickhouse, S3
- Data/Other: Spark/Scala, Python, SQL, Iceberg, Pandas, Scikit, Tableau, Redash, Quicksight, DuckDB, Snowflake
- Other tiers: Python/aiohttp, Go/gin, Javascript/VueJS, Swift,
- Test Frameworks: behave & Cypress
- Devops: CircleCI, Terraform
- Cloud: AWS: Fargate, EMR, Lambdas
What youâll need to perform in this job:
- 5+ years of experience in a related field
- Have a Bachelor's Degree in Computer Science, Computer Engineering or equivalent
- Excellent Computer Science fundamentals with regards to data structures, algorithms, time complexity, etc.
- Experience designing and delivering data architectures including big-data systems, data pipelines, dashboard and reporting engines
- Thorough understanding and work experience with Java/Scala, Spark, Python
- Strong experience, and opinions, about multiple database families (transactional, raw data lakes, queues, analytical) and concrete products in each
- Experience with data analytics using a variety of languages and tools: SQL, pandas, Scikit as well as multiple BI and visualization tools
- Experience owning engineering roadmaps and leading engineering teams
- Strong understanding of the AWS cloud platform and its related services, such as EMR, RDS, Kinesis Streams
- Ability to work independently and make use of your time effectively
Working at Hivestack
Hivestack puts people first. We really believe in the agile manifesto and try everyday to empower all employees to have a direct impact on the end product. Learning and sharing knowledge between team members is of utmost importance to us.
What we offer:
- Competitive compensation packages, health and wellness benefits including:
- Healthcare package
- Virtual healthcare platform
- Annual wellness allowance
- Learning and development platform
- RRSP matching
- Flexible Fridays
- 3 personal days
- Hybrid/ remote work
- Additional Work from home perks
Please mention the word **TITILLATINGLY** and tag RMTY1LjIyNS4xOTYuMjM0 when applying to show you read the job post completely (#RMTY1LjIyNS4xOTYuMjM0). This is a beta feature to avoid spam applicants. Companies can search these words to find applicants that read this and see they're human.